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,323,657,040
Lastest Block:
1,960,111
Utxos:
1,983,740
Nodes:
370
OmniXEP Contracts:
274
Block details
[STAKE]
28/09/2025 17:01:04 UTC
Txid
9292a7b178a5bb7f028ac1ae95d5755a1a8889788d8f37644008b346ce0d1a78
Block
1,875,730
Block hash
5fdba2a97de23989db11f0bd1c54d2c1f2a044da8f13e496943cdb2564d87ac8
Stake amount
81.69606819 XEP
Sender
ep1qchpt87ykm6hzka3vuqqtsd94kfg8a74gkkwdtt
Recipient
ep1qchpt87ykm6hzka3vuqqtsd94kfg8a74gkkwdtt
(1,380,091.37237314 XEP)